18. Viewing Photos and Videos 

 

To view photos 

1.  Go Main Menu > Gallery > Camera pictures. 

2.  Tap an image to view. 

3.  To view an image in landscape mode,hold the device horizontally. 

4.  To view previous/next image,tap the screen than tap Next key.   

5.  To play slideshow,Press Menu> Slidershow. 

6.  To share or edit an image,Press Menuto show options. 

 

To play back videos 

1.  Go Main Menu > Videos. 

2.  Tap the video to play.   

 

19. Changing Basic Phone Settings. 

 

19.1 Choose different profiles 

Go Main Menu > Settings > Audio profiles, there are: 

General / Silent / Metting / Outdoor.   

Tap one of them to go editing.   

 

19.2   To set the alarm 

Go Main Menu > Clock > Tap the Alarm icon to Add alarm or edit existig alarms.   

Tap Label of existing alarms to edit alarms.   

Tap the alarm icon before Labels to activate or disactive alarms.
